New Accreditation Protocol Components Launched 
As a reminder, AdvancED recently launched the new AdvancED Accreditation Protocol and new components for the AdvancED Adaptive System of School Improvement Support Tools (ASSIST). These tools and protocols, coupled with the AdvancED Accreditation Standards launched last fall, mark a new generation of accreditation and school improvement. The new AdvancED Protocol creates a stronger alignment between internal and external diagnostic review, stakeholder feedback, and student performance results. The result is a performance-based accreditation process that provides each institution with a comprehensive analysis to drive continuous improvement.

Additional components of ASSIST also have been released. In addition to the school improvement planner launched last fall, ASSIST now provides the tools to guide your next internal and external review for accreditation, including Surveys, Student Performance Diagnostic and Stakeholder Feedback Diagnostic tools.
